无码人妻A片一区二区三区_18禁裸乳无遮挡啪啪无码免费_91精品亚?影视在线?看_人人妻人人爽人人澡AV_国产精品人妻一区二区三区四区_午夜免费影视

中培偉業(yè)IT資訊頻道
您現(xiàn)在的位置:首頁 > IT資訊 > 軟件研發(fā) > 單元測試,以可控方式運行代碼

單元測試,以可控方式運行代碼

2018-07-12 16:13:40 | 來源:中培企業(yè)IT培訓網(wǎng)

單元測試,以可控方式運行代碼。

生成可以用于部署的產(chǎn)品。

這真是太苛刻了!

并不是所有的代碼都會通過每一個階段。例如解釋型語言可能就不需要編譯,但是它們可以從質(zhì)量檢查中受益。

構(gòu)建系統(tǒng)的各個方面

在軟件開發(fā)的歷史上,許多種構(gòu)建系統(tǒng)逐步發(fā)展。有時可能會讓人覺得構(gòu)建系統(tǒng)的數(shù)量比編程語言還多。

這里有一個簡短的列表,你自己感覺一下數(shù)量會有多少:

對于Java來說,有Maven、Gradle和Ant。

對于C和C++來說,有各種不同的Make。

Clojure這個JVM的語言來說,有Leiningen、Boot和Maven。

對于JavaScript來說,有Grunt。

對于Scala來說,有sbt。

對于Ruby來說,有Rake。

最后,當然我們還有各種各樣的shell腳本。

視企業(yè)的大小和構(gòu)建產(chǎn)品的類型而定,你可能會碰到若干個這樣的工具。為了讓生活更有樂趣,各個企業(yè)發(fā)明專屬的構(gòu)建工具也是很常見的事。

作為對許多構(gòu)建工具復雜性的回應,常用的點子是將特定工具標準化。如果你構(gòu)建的是復雜的異構(gòu)系統(tǒng),效率不會高。例如,用Grunt來構(gòu)建JavaScript就是比用Maven或者Make來得簡單,而用Maven來構(gòu)建C語言就不是很有效率,等等。一般來說,工具存在即合理。

標簽: 單元測試
主站蜘蛛池模板: 国产AV无码专区亚洲版 | 中文字幕熟女人妻av一区二区三区 | 国产91精品久久久久久 | 午夜在线成人 | 综合色99| 日本中文字幕在 | 久久久夜夜 | java性无码hd中文 | 欧美亚洲精品中文字幕 | 日韩在线播放一区二区 | 视频精品久久 | 练舞蹈被教练做高h | 国产XXXXX在线观看 | 久久国产欧美一区二区三区精品 | av国产japan在线播放 | 亚洲欧美激情在线观看 | 亚洲国产精品久久久天堂不卡海量 | 亚洲欧美日本综合 | 偷拍25位美女撒尿bbb片户外 | 色天天躁夜夜躁天干天干 | 中文字幕乱论视频 | 国产91视频一区 | 日日草夜夜爽 | 免费无码国产V片在线观看 一本大道中文日本香蕉 | 国产色在线 | 草草影视CCYY国产日本 | 久久久久亚洲AV片无码 | 成人午夜精品网站在线观看 | 秋霞毛片 | 无毒av网站 | 免费无码专区在线视频 | 亚洲国产不卡视频 | 亚洲精品国产乱码在线看蜜月 | 日本XXXX裸体XXXX | 成全高清视频免费观看动漫版 | 国产精品久久久久久一区二区 | 18禁成年无码免费网站无遮挡 | 粗一硬一长一进一爽一a片 亚洲欧美激情另类校园 | 在线看黄V免费网站免费 | 中文字幕中文字幕1区 | 伊人亚洲视频 |